MISSION CONTRIBUTION:

The Employee Engagement Specialist is responsible for providing individuals and families comprehensive, "single point of contact" case management as part of a seamless service delivery design, including personal and career counseling, life and work coaching, linkage to and advocacy with organizational and community resources.

FUNCTION:

Ensures that individuals and families receive those services from Goodwill, strategic partners, and other community resources consistent with the mission, identified outcomes, the employee’s plan, and which move the employee toward self-sufficiency.

SPECIFIC DUTIES:

Provides a full array of case management services with an outcome focus on career development and preparation, employment, job retention, career advancement, and strengthening family relationships and functioning.

Conducts one-on-one and/or group orientation, ensuring that the employee/customer is knowledgeable regarding the nature and scope of programs and services offered and that questions and concerns are answered.

Conducts personal needs assessment to determine the customers' strengths, barriers to self-sufficiency, and goals in all life and work areas.

Develops an action plan with individuals and/or families based upon customer input and which is customer-driven that identifies goals, barriers, solutions, resources, action steps, individuals responsible, and target dates of achieving individual and/or self-sufficiency.

Ensures that customers are linked with the resources and supports necessary to address and resolve barriers to self-sufficiency internally, with community agencies, strategic partners, and community resources within the capacity of resource broker.

Advocates for timely, appropriate, and effective delivery of resources and supports necessary to address and resolve barriers to self-sufficiency internally, with community agencies, strategic partners, and community resources.

Identifies gaps in resources, services, and supports necessary to assist customers in achieving self-sufficiency.

Maintains regular and ongoing contact with the customer, internal service providers, community agencies, and strategic partners for which the customer is receiving services to ensure "single point of contact" case management and seamless service delivery.

Coordinates and schedules plan reviews with the employee, family, significant others, community agencies, and strategic partners as needed to address and resolve issues pertaining to achieving self-sufficiency.

Provides and/or refers employees/customers for career and life circumstance counseling and interpersonal guidance.

Maintains documentation of all case management activities via timely, thorough, and accurate case notes and data entry into the electronic case management system.

Attends team meetings, in-service training, seminars, and regular and ad hoc team meetings as assigned.

Assists Training Team in providing training to Goodwill Team Members.

Other duties as assigned.
